#ifndef KOSNAPSTRATEGY_H
#define KOSNAPSTRATEGY_H
#include "KoSnapGuide.h"
#include <QPointF>
#include <QPainterPath>
class TestSnapStrategy;
class KoPathPoint;
class KoSnapProxy;
class KoViewConverter;
class FLAKE_TEST_EXPORT KoSnapStrategy
{
public:
KoSnapStrategy(KoSnapGuide::Strategy type);
virtual ~KoSnapStrategy() {};
virtual bool snap(const QPointF &mousePosition, KoSnapProxy * proxy, qreal maxSnapDistance) = 0;
/// returns the strategies type
KoSnapGuide::Strategy type() const;
static qreal squareDistance(const QPointF &p1, const QPointF &p2);
static qreal scalarProduct(const QPointF &p1, const QPointF &p2);
/// returns the snapped position form the last call to snapToPoints
QPointF snappedPosition() const;
/// returns the current snap strategy decoration
virtual QPainterPath decoration(const KoViewConverter &converter) const = 0;
protected:
/// sets the current snapped position
void setSnappedPosition(const QPointF &position);
private:
KoSnapGuide::Strategy m_snapType;
QPointF m_snappedPosition;
};
/// snaps to x- or y-coordinates of path points
class FLAKE_TEST_EXPORT OrthogonalSnapStrategy : public KoSnapStrategy
{
public:
OrthogonalSnapStrategy();
virtual bool snap(const QPointF &mousePosition, KoSnapProxy * proxy, qreal maxSnapDistance);
virtual QPainterPath decoration(const KoViewConverter &converter) const;
private:
QLineF m_hLine;
QLineF m_vLine;
};
/// snaps to path points
class FLAKE_TEST_EXPORT NodeSnapStrategy : public KoSnapStrategy
{
public:
NodeSnapStrategy();
virtual bool snap(const QPointF &mousePosition, KoSnapProxy * proxy, qreal maxSnapDistance);
virtual QPainterPath decoration(const KoViewConverter &converter) const;
};
/// snaps extension lines of path shapes
class FLAKE_TEST_EXPORT ExtensionSnapStrategy : public KoSnapStrategy
{
friend class TestSnapStrategy;
public:
ExtensionSnapStrategy();
virtual bool snap(const QPointF &mousePosition, KoSnapProxy * proxy, qreal maxSnapDistance);
virtual QPainterPath decoration(const KoViewConverter &converter) const;
private:
qreal project(const QPointF &lineStart , const QPointF &lineEnd, const QPointF &point);
QPointF extensionDirection(KoPathPoint * point, const QTransform &matrix);
bool snapToExtension(QPointF &position, KoPathPoint * point, const QTransform &matrix);
QList<QLineF> m_lines;
};
/// snaps to intersections of shapes
class FLAKE_TEST_EXPORT IntersectionSnapStrategy : public KoSnapStrategy
{
public:
IntersectionSnapStrategy();
virtual bool snap(const QPointF &mousePosition, KoSnapProxy * proxy, qreal maxSnapDistance);
virtual QPainterPath decoration(const KoViewConverter &converter) const;
};
/// snaps to the canvas grid
class FLAKE_TEST_EXPORT GridSnapStrategy : public KoSnapStrategy
{
public:
GridSnapStrategy();
virtual bool snap(const QPointF &mousePosition, KoSnapProxy * proxy, qreal maxSnapDistance);
virtual QPainterPath decoration(const KoViewConverter &converter) const;
};
/// snaps to shape bounding boxes
class FLAKE_TEST_EXPORT BoundingBoxSnapStrategy : public KoSnapStrategy
{
friend class TestSnapStrategy;
public:
BoundingBoxSnapStrategy();
virtual bool snap(const QPointF &mousePosition, KoSnapProxy * proxy, qreal maxSnapDistance);
virtual QPainterPath decoration(const KoViewConverter &converter) const;
private:
qreal squareDistanceToLine(const QPointF &lineA, const QPointF &lineB, const QPointF &point, QPointF &pointOnLine);
QPointF m_boxPoints[5];
};
/// snaps to line guides
class FLAKE_TEST_EXPORT LineGuideSnapStrategy : public KoSnapStrategy
{
public:
LineGuideSnapStrategy();
virtual bool snap(const QPointF &mousePosition, KoSnapProxy * proxy, qreal maxSnapDistance);
virtual QPainterPath decoration(const KoViewConverter &converter) const;
private:
int m_orientation;
};
#endif // KOSNAPSTRATEGY_H
